Adding a Composite Door Cat Flap
A favorite choice for homeowners A composite door cat flap is a secure entry point for your pet. It also minimises the risk of unwanted animals getting into your home.

To install a cat flap, you'll require an expert and have an knowledge of the composite door's composition. Any structural modifications could compromise the integrity of the door, and also affect its thermal performance.

A cat flap can be added to the composite door

A cat flap allows your pet to leave and enter the home without allowing in other cats or animals. It can also prevent draughts, saving on heating expenses. But, you should be careful when adding one to a composite door as it's not as easy as fitting it into an existing wooden or uPVC door. They are designed to be stronger and weatherproof than conventional doors. Making modifications yourself could cause damage and invalidate the warranty.

To prevent damage to the structure or the composite door It is crucial to use precision tools and have a professional install the cat flap. Professional installers employ routers and hole saws that are specifically designed to make the exact opening needed to accommodate the cat flap without damaging the structure or strength of the door. They also take into consideration the door's thickness, composition, and reinforcement to ensure a smooth and secure installation.

When installing a cat flap you must always follow the directions provided by the manufacturer. They will give you the required information, such as what tools to take along. You'll be required to mark the screw holes in the composite door in which you will install the cat flap. You can then make the holes with an jigsaw or other tool similar to this. Once the hole is cut to be cut, you can place the cat flap and make sure the screws are tightened.

A composite door is an innovative solution for homeowners seeking security, durability and efficiency. By adding a cat flap a uPVC or GRP composite door will ensure your home is safe and secure while allowing your cat to roam freely. It's possible to retrofitting the uPVC cat flap, however this could impact the security of your door, and also reduce insulation.

A composite door is constructed with a robust outer layer that is bonded to a soft insulating polystyrene inner layer that is extremely durable and weatherproof. Cutting into this material could cause damage to the door and decrease its strength and performance. Therefore, a professional should be employed to make any modifications to the composite door to avoid costly repairs and maintenance in the near future.

Bespoke Solutions

A cat flap added to a composite door should be considered with care, as these doors are designed for durability and security. Making any changes to these doors may compromise their structural integrity and invalidate their warranty. Homeowners should always seek professional installation whenever it is possible. The best way to go about it is to discuss cat flap installation options with the company when you purchase the door, as this will ensure that a customized opening can be made during the fabrication process. This will ensure that the door’s aesthetics and weather resistance is not diminished.

Retrofitting is an option for homeowners who have a composite front door and wish to add the cat-flap. Before attempting this project, it is best to consult an expert installer because cutting could compromise the structure of the door. This could lead to rot, leakage of water, and other issues. There are solutions to this problem, including custom-made pet doors that allow installation in a composite door without altering the strength of the door's structure.

These custom-made pet doors are constructed of sturdy materials. They come with an electronic cat flap that connects to your pet's collar key or microchip, preventing other pets from gaining access. They are also draught-proof and shut quietly to protect your pet from the elements. The doors are available in various sizes to accommodate cats as well as small dogs.

Installing a cat flap in a composite or uPVC door is a simple task for experienced professionals. If you have a glass door, like a glass one it could be more difficult. You'll need to create special arrangements for decorative protrusions or tongue and groove boards that could be found in these kinds of doors. Additionally, you will have to shield the surface from rainwater and use an appropriate sealant.

Cutting into a composite door

It is essential to use the right methods and tools when installing the cat flap into the composite entrance. This will ensure that the cat flap is safe, secure, fits properly and creates a weather-proof seal. It's also an excellent idea to use an adhesive around the opening to help stop rainwater from entering the wood and creating rot.

First mark the area using a pencil where the cat flap is to be installed. Then you can use a jigsaw to cut the area for the flap. It is recommended to remove a small amount of material at a time, and test the fit frequently so that you don't create gaps. After the hole is cut, it is recommended to make use of a file or sandpaper to smooth the edges of the opening. You can then employ a jigsaw for cutting grooves at the bottom of the hole, where the flap will be put. This will help to reduce the possibility of the flap sticking into the room and making noise when it is being used.

Be sure to check the door before you start installing the flap. Check to ensure there aren't any cables or pipes (gas water, gas.) close to the area in which you're planning to cut. Make sure that the wall is sound before cutting any doors, particularly when they are made of uPVC or composite.
